Established in 1867, West Virginia University (WVU) is an open, research college situated in Morgantown, settled on the banks of the Monongahela River in the Appalachian Mountains, around 75 miles south of Pittsburgh. The 913-section of land grounds, which is home to almost 30,000 understudies, comprises of a group of three smaller than usual grounds that are all inside of close closeness and are connected the Personal Rapid Transit framework. This framework was assembled for the sole motivation behind taking out understudy activity on nearby parkways. 

WVU is comprised of 15 Colleges: Agriculture and Natural Resources; Arts and Sciences; Business and Economics; Creative Arts; Engineering and Mineral Resources; Human Resources and Education; Journalism; Law; Dentistry; Medicine; Nursing; Pharmacy; Public Health; Technology; and Physical Activity and Sports Sciences. Understudies may look over 184 bachelor's, master's, and doctoral degree projects spread out among the 15 Colleges. 

As per U.S. News & World Report, WVU is the #90 Best Public University in the nation. Peruser's Digest has named the grounds among the most secure in the country, because of its instant message ready framework and its great grounds police power, which is the biggest in the state. 

West Virginia University is certify by the Higher Learning Commission of the North Central Association of Colleges and Schools.
